Output 875c0838cf63eea56d125d7b985be201e544411b0dfb797e70c6dfd744c0c6ed:1

value
17360103
script pubkey
OP_0 OP_PUSHBYTES_20 cb5531ae152693c4992364c975865f22792347c6
address
bc1qed2nrts4y6fufxfrvnyhtpjlyfujx37xep5sn9
transaction
875c0838cf63eea56d125d7b985be201e544411b0dfb797e70c6dfd744c0c6ed
confirmations
144754
spent
true